What specifically are metropolitan farms and community yards? Are they various? If so, exactly how? And a lot more notably, exactly how can you sustain them? Urban farming, city farming, or urban gardening is the method of growing, handling and dispersing food in or around metropolitan locations.
Usually, city farming as a technique is a bigger financial investment than gardening. There are many a lot more hours invested right into the trivial matters of farming, from the plant strategy to the tending of your beds. This moment dedication tackles an entire new significance once you understand the objective that is being worked towards and dedicated, namely that of obtaining a bountiful return of crops to be eaten.
A neighborhood garden is a single tract gardened jointly by a team of people. Community gardens make use of either individual or common plots on exclusive or public land while creating fruit, vegetables, and/or plants grown for their eye-catching appearance. The standard version here is that a big group of people each add a fairly percentage of time to working their own story, and get the fruits of their labor as an outcome.

The differences in between community garden and metropolitan farm are nuanced, though in the long run the very same standard activity takes placefood plant growing yet within different organizational structures.
Urban ranches are normally much more business and modern technology oriented, with the main objective of making the most of returns and selling produce. Industrial metropolitan ranches are typically intended at broadening production on typically little acreage with developments in modern technologies such as tank farming, hydroponics, and greenhouses and might partner with a commercial kitchen to produce locally-produced value-added items such as jams and sauces.
